Ellerdine Road is in Hounslow and in Hounslow district. TW3 2PT is located in the Hounslow South elect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Brentford and Isleworth.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ding TW3 2PT has a slightly higher male population, with 51.5%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of TW3 2PT there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 57.3%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Health

Across the UK, the average 48.4% rated their health as Very Good, 33.6% as Good, 12.7% as Fair, 4% as Bad, and 1.2% as Very Bad.

Population age significantly impacts residents' health. Additionally, socioeconomic status plays a crucial role: higher income levels and lower poverty rates are linked to better health outcomes. Affluent areas benefit from higher living standards, access to private healthcare, and healthier lifestyle choices.

This area has a high percentage of residents reporting their health as Good or Very Good (86.3%) compared to the average (82%). This typically indicates either a younger population or more affluent area.

Safety

Is Ellerdine Road d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Ellerdine Road was 5.1 per 1,000 residents, which is 90.5% lower than the Hounslow South average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Ellerdine Road has the lowest crime rate of 53 local areas in Hounslow South and the 2nd lowest crime rate of 640 local areas in Hounslow .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 0.0 crimes per 1,000 residents and have remained broadly unchanged year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has stayed broadly stable by about 0.0%.
